NIAGARA AREA HABITAT FOR HUMANITY INC, founded in 1993, is a small nonprofit in the Housing & Shelter sector that reported $597K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 131%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um.

Mission

SEEKING TO PUT GOD'S LOVE INTO ACTION, HABITAT FOR HUMANITY BRINGS PEOPLE TOGETHER TO BUILD HOMES, COMMUNITIES AND HOPE.
